What they do

An Electrician works on electrical systems in buildings. Installs electrical wiring and lighting in new construction, and repairs or upgrade wiring, outlets or other parts of older electrical systems. Checks safety and makes installations or repairs that are in compliance with local building codes. May also specialize in electrical work required in different manufacturing industries, electrical systems for cars, plane or boats, or electrical and lighting work in the film industry.

GENERAL SUMMARY:
Performs electrical and/or mechanical assignments while working from electrical schematics, BOM's, layouts, and software. All activities are done in a way that represents Gasbarre Products in a professional manner.
ESSENTIAL JOB FUNCTIONS
Assemble panels from design layouts, bill of materials, and wiring schematics. Run conduit and wire way per schematics. Pull, label and connect wire per schematics. Test and troubleshoot electrical components and systems as necessary. Some local travel to and from customer facilities. Report issues or improvements to Engineering and Supervision. Communicate effectively and professionally. Any other task or duty as required.
K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S, AND ABILITIES
Install, connect, and test general manufacturing wiring. Ability to read blueprints and electrical schematics. Ability to work independently or with a team. Communication - written and verbal. Willingness to follow instructions. Ability to perform all essential functions of the job. Ability to operate forklift and overhead cranes. Qualifications
E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E
Electrical degree or certificate preferred, but not required if 2 years of electrical work experience has been obtained. Familiarity with electrical systems, tools, codes, equipment, and safety procedures is required.
PHYSICAL REQUIREMENTS
This job requires extensive amounts of walking, standing, bending, sitting, squatting, heavy lifting, and other physical activities. Additional Details How To Identify Potential Job Scams
